In a shocking turn of events, the cases of Laresha Walker and her mother Wanda Walker have resurfaced, highlighting the haunting reality of unresolved disappearances in Nashville, Tennessee. Laresha, a devoted mother, vanished on November 19, 1999, at just 23 years old, leaving behind her two-year-old son, Rayvon. Seventeen years later, Wanda, her mother and a beloved grandmother, went missing on October 5, 2016. Their family now grapples with the agonizing reality of two missing loved ones, both under suspicious circumstances.
Laresha was last seen after dropping her son off at her sister’s house, planning to get her car repaired the following day. After a series of concerning signs, including an argument overheard by a neighbor, her family reported her missing. Despite extensive searches, Laresha’s case quickly turned cold, with no traces of her or her maroon Oldsmobile ever found. For 17 long years, her family has endured the pain of uncertainty, clinging to hope while fearing the worst.
Tragedy struck again when Wanda, a resilient matriarch, failed to show up for work, prompting her family to report her missing. Days later, her car was discovered abandoned, locked, and with blood inside, raising alarm bells for investigators. Despite the grim evidence, the search for Wanda has yielded little progress, leaving her family in despair.
The FBI has recently joined the investigation into Wanda’s disappearance, offering a $11,000 reward for information, igniting renewed hope for answers. As both cases remain unsolved, the Walker family pleads for the public’s help, urging anyone with information to come forward.
